LeythIg wrote:
Not sure how a vote could be considered undemocratic. Reason I would say a second vote should be no deal vs no brexit is that the only thing Parliament can reach a majority on is the fact the deal on the table is no good.

When I say parties can spell out their preferred relationship with the EU, I mean that that could include their terms for leaving the EU (would they want Norway style agreement, canada etc...) if they want their policy is to be out of the EU.

One thing we can agree on, is the commons being full of morons. Cameron being top of the list. Brexit could've been a success, if the referendum was called by a PM that had a vision and a plan for the country outside the EU. Cameron had neither, he called the Referendum purely because he thought it would strengthen his own position. May called a GE for the same reason, then when she didn't get the mandate she wanted, she paid the DUP for her mandate instead.

Sadly, there is no good outcome, thanks to the shambolic nature of how the tories have handled negotiations. I think my preference would be to extend a50 and have a genuine cross party brexit, in an attempt to have one united group negotiate with another. This won't happen though because individuals in all parts of the house are too busy playing party politics. Failing that, assuming a deal cannot be agreed, then I'd favour a second referendum, in which remain has to be an option, rather than asking people to pick out of two options that could make them worse off.

2nd Ref low on my list of preferences, but above No Deal.


The lack of democracy is the asking for another referendum, when the vote you are suggesting has already been taken, so, by you suggesting that staying in the EU should be on the ballot paper is totally disregarding the will of the vote in 2016. If however, the vote was between 2 or 3 options of how to leave then maybe reluctantly I would have to agree, if that shower we vote for cannot agree a deal that is best for our country.

With regards your second paragraph I apologise, if you read how you made your point it reads come out then the parties put the future of the our relationship in their respective policies.Well it did to me :D

Your 3rd paragraph as you say I can't disagree, Cameron didn't think for one minute that the wise British public would actually have the foresight to want to leave the EU institution.

Again I agree with you May has gone head long into the negotiations (I do admire how hard that lady works though) thinking she could just over rule everything to get her deal through, the tories had to be taken to court to allow our democratic institution that is the house of commons a say in the deal, of course the whole house should be involved. I also agree the negotiations should have been cross party, but only the two main parties ( to many cooks).

bren2k wrote:
Cressida Dick - warns that no deal would make us less safe
Former head of MI5 - warns that no deal significantly reduces our domestic and national security
Airbus - will exit the UK in the event of a no deal
A consortium of food retailers warn that no deal will threaten our food security and raise prices
Various international companies warn of the consequences of no deal and make preparations to exit or scale down
EMA closes, losing 900 very highly skilled jobs and dramatically reducing our influence over pharma and medical science

And yet some people would 'prefer' no deal - it beggars belief; unless you're clinging on to the Michael Gove wisdom, that Britain is "sick of experts?"


So if we go to no deal as net importer would we not be better off with the exchange of tariffs?

Plenty of products currently come into the UK from outside of the EU - maybe I am mistaken but I haven't seen huge queues at the ports for clearance of these products - seems almost seamless?

Would we also see firms inside the EU relocating to the UK to manufacture and avoid the WTO tariffs?
